One of the knobs on my Arca Swiss P0 Hybrid that controls one of the geared movements keeps falling off. I can't tell if there is a screw inside the little hole on the knob that is still there and just needs to tightened, or if the screw is missing altogether. Does anyone know what kind of tool is used to tighten down the knob? If the screw is missing, I assume I will need to contact Arca Swiss in the US for a replacement screw, but I will still need an appropriate tool to tighten the screw. Howard,

There is a small setscrew on the barrel:

D6DEDD1C-F869-474B-A2C5-80E0C8025C66.jpeg

Do you still have that setscrew installed? The problem is, I've tried three hex keys and none of them fit: 1.5mm (too small), 2mm (too big), 1/16" (too big). It is possible that my 1.5mm tool is not well made and is just not the right size. I have to find another tool to try.

Edit: found my old Alpa toolkit with the small hex keys. Sure enough, that 1.5mm key fits perfectly.

The 1.5 is the correct one. But these are very small and sometimes, as you surmised, not good quality. I use a Milwaukee brand driver with tips I got at Ace hardware. The sell the tips from a Company called Isomax. Also, as they are so small, they wear out sooner than larger sizes.

Be careful of over tightening. Sorry for the issue, though.
